Misalignment
Implants and bone must be aligned. But, when the implants don’t align with the jawbone, the crowns look unnatural, gums recede, and the metal seems visible when you open your mouth. Rectifying dental implants is risky because the removal process can damage the bone and the adjacent teeth. Failed Osseointegration
The structural link between the newly inserted titanium implant and
the jawbone is defined as osseointegration. It is a lengthy process that takes
from a few weeks to a few months. When the implant does not fully merge with
the bone, it is defined as failed osseointegration. To avoid this problem, you

Incorrect Impressions
Your dentist in Woodhaven takes impressions to send them to the laboratory to create crowns. If your dentist fails to take the right measurement, wrong-sized crowns are prepared that don’t fit easily. Incorrectly fit crowns compromise the look as well as function. Also, they give place to bacteria that over time results in the failure of dental implants.
